The shining morning rays woke me up. I had spent the night on the balcony, on a small couch that was luckily there. To think that this was the first night I had moved to City X and had to endure all night cold because of a certain someone, worsened my mood. It was time to get answers and compensation. Furiously, I stomped towards the bedroom, ready to break it down, but to my surprise, the door was slightly open. It seemed the stranger man had already woken up. My pace slowed, then I walked into the bedroom without making a sound. My eyes first landed on the bed, and it was neatly made as if it was empty the whole night, and was also oddly quiet, just like that silent stranger. It was after a few minutes of searching did I realized there was no being in the bedroom. To make sure the man had left, I looked all over the house, but he was nowhere to be seen. Aside from anger from earlier, I felt complicated feelings gush inside me as if I had lost something important, but the only logical reason was that the person was too handsome and had triggered my attraction towards handsome guys. Yes, that way it. Brushing those thoughts, I was about to head back to my bedroom for a shower when I spotted a white paper on the table. Curiously, I took it, and there were three capitalized words and two abbreviated words on it. 'SEE YOU SOON.' I blinked my eyes twice before rereading it again and again, but I could not find what I was looking for. An apology or maybe a thank you ot calling the cops on him. And what did he mean by seeing you soon? Was he going to crash into my penthouse again? It's not like I would mind. Who would not want such a hottie as their roommate? I bit my lower lip with the thought, but then, there was one problem. His arrogance. Even though he seemed like the silent one, once he opened his mouth, he could make one cough blood out of anger. Arrogant, Silen, and yet Seductive. What a combination. Staring at the paper one last time, I folded it before disappearing back to the bedroom. I had a long day ahead of me. A very long one. An hour later, I was standing outside the headquarters of Morning Star Cooperations. My half face was covered with a cap and an oversized hoodie on top. Down, I had baggy blank pants and a pair of sneakers. In my hands, I was carrying two bags full of gifts to pacify someone up there. I had to because I knew it was just a matter of time for him to discover I had come to City X, though I was not allowed to. I walked inside the building, chanting self-encouraging words. As expected, I could feel strange stares on me, but I cared less. I glanced around before heading to the receptionist. "Excuse me, please. Is Mr. Finn Nightveil around?" I whispered to the receptionist, who responded with a strange look. "Yes, he is, but..." Before she could complete, I was already walking towards the lift, which I had spotted the moment I arrived. Before coming here, I had already done my research thoroughly and had already decided which floor to find that person. He was the vice president of Morning Star and was therefore located on the thirty-sixth floor below the president's, whom I had never met. Upon entering the lift, I could see the security guards trying to catch up to me, but it closed before they could get in. Inside the lift, I started rehearsing my lines on how to calm the person down. "Finn, ly missed you and was dying to see you. That's why I ran away from that damned place. Do you know how much I was tortured there... sob... Look how thin I have become because of that stupid, sorry, I mean...good teacher. Please don't send me back...sob... Damn it! To hell with stupid tears, why can't they just come out when needed?" The sound of the lift opening brought me back to reality before stepping out. The place was quiet with only a few busy people sitting at their desks. On my right side, I saw the office with the vice president label, and a thin sweat ran down my spine. With one deep breath, I walked towards the office and knocked. A deep, familiar voice resonated in my ear, asking g to come in. I took light steps, not making any sound, and walked in. As usual, he was buried in his papers as if they were the source of his life without a concern for the outside world. I gulped, ready to announce my presence, but... "You came earlier than I expected." I held my breath, understanding he was already expecting me. What else? That stupid teacher would have already informed him that I had escaped. If only I were capable enough to beat the hell out of that ice teacher... I shook my head to keep off any negative feelings for now. I had an important task ahead. It was time to put my rehearsals to good use. "Finn, I..." But it failed. He made a phone call and gave instructions asking the guards to turn off the security alarm. It seemed I had created quite a ruckus for him to do that. I was about to continue when he beat me to it. "Don't even start with me." I shut up and closed my eyes tightly, waiting for the lecture to come, but I was only met with silence. Slowly, I opened my eyes only to be met with Finn's blank face. I pursed my lips, and before I could utter a word, he engulfed me in a light hug, rubbing my hair continuously. I'm okay, Finn. You don't need to worry anymore," I patted his back, thanking the heavens for this great favor. I did not do anything and was just forgiven like that? I snuggled close, feeling my eyes tear up with emotions. "I'm just thinking what punishment will suit you best," and there it went, my joy. My hands fell before pulling away from him. It was time to activate my acting mode. "Sob... Is this how to treat your little sister who has just come for your sake? First, you abandoned me, then when cameme to see you, this is what I got. It's okay, I understand that you don't love me anymore...sob...I'll just leave and go far away where you'll never see me again. Never...sooooob..." "What's with the annoying cry?" Someone entered the office and asked. But what caught my attention was the familiarity in that voice. I turned around, and my eyes went wide open while my body froze. "Mr. A.S.S..?" And there stood the beautiful stranger from last night.
